Rep. Jim Sensenbrenner (R-Wis.), the second-longest serving member of the House, announced Wednesday he wont seek reelection next year.
"I think I am leaving this district, our Republican Party, and most important, our country, in a better place than when I began my service, Sensenbrenner said.
